    Chemical Formula C2HF5
    Molar Mass 120.02 g/mol
    Appearance Colorless gas
    Odor Odorless
    Boiling Point -48.5 °C
    Melting Point -103.3 °C
    Density 4.896 kg/m³ (gas, at 25 °C and 1 atm)
    Vapor Pressure 1453 kPa at 21.1 °C
    Solubility In Water 0.073 g/L at 25 °C
    Odp Ozone Depletion Potential 0
    Gwp Global Warming Potential 1430 (100-year time horizon)

    Pentafluoroethane is also a chemical product. It has many names and trade names in the city.
    Pentafluoroethane, also known as HFC-125. This is a commonly used nickname and is known in the internal ad of the chemical industry. As far as the trade name is concerned, Freon-125 is commonly used. This name is often mentioned in refrigeration and other fields.
    Pentafluoroethane has a wide range of uses and is an important working fluid in refrigeration systems. Because of its suitable thermal properties, it can effectively achieve the purpose of refrigeration. And because it has less damage to the ozone layer, it is more environmentally friendly than the refrigeration working fluid of the past. Therefore, its namesake and trade name are also well known with its wide application. Many manufacturers have promoted this product under different trade names, but its essence is pentafluoroethane.
